They're Playing Our Song is an album by Al Hirt released by RCA Victor in 1965. The album was produced by Jim Foglesong. It was recorded at Webster Hall in Manhattan, New York City.

The album landed on the Billboard Top LPs chart, reaching #39 in 1966.
